Tanzania president Samia Suluhu arrives in the country for a two-day state visit

Tanzania President Samia Suluhu Hassan has landed at the Jomo Kenyatta International Airport ahead of a two state visit. She has been received by Sports Cabinet Secretary Amina Mohamed, Tanzanian Ambassador to Kenya Dan Kazungu, officials from the foreign affairs ministry including the Cabinet Secretary Raychelle Omamo.

Her visit marks the first state visit from Tanzania since 2016. It is also her second foreign trip after visiting Uganda President, Yoweri Museveni in Kampala last month.

President Uhuru Kenyatta will receive her at the State House Nairobi. She is expected to inspect the guard of honor and receive a 21 gun salute in the same venue.

She will thereafter hold bilateral meetings and consultations and later an official state dinner will be held in her honor.

Tomorrow, President Samia will attend a joint sitting of Kenya’s national assembly and senate which is scheduled to begin at 2:30pm. Thereafter, she will hold consultations at a Kenya-Tanzania business forum and finally attend a session with executive women in business.
